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will arrive at your property and assess the damage. We’ll identify the source of the backup and find out the best course of action to restore your home. We’ll work with you to create a customized plan that meets your needs and budget.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using our truck-mounted extractors, our technicians will remove the standing water from your home. We’ll extract up to 2 inches of water in a single pass, leaving your home dry and ready for the next step.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Next, we’ll use our drying equipment to remove any remaining moisture from your home. We’ll dry your walls, floors, and ceilings leaving your home safe and dry.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
Finally, we’ll sanitize and disinfect your home to prevent any further damage or health risks. We’ll use eco-friendly products that are safe for your family and pets.

Warning Signs You Need Septic Tank Backup Water Removal
Don’t ignore the warning signs of a septic tank backup. They can save you money and prevent bigger problems down the line. Here are some common sign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ors in your home or yard can show a septic tank backup. Don’t ignore these smells as they can be a sign of a more serious issue.
Slow-Draining Fixtures
Slow-draining sinks, toilets, and showers can be a sign of a septic tank backup. Don’t wait to fix these issues as they can lead to bigger problems.
Sewage Backing Up into Your Home
Perhaps the most obvious sign of a septic tank backup is sewage backing up into your home. This is a serious issue that needs prompt attention.
Water Damage or Flooding
Water damage or flooding in your home can be a sign of a septic tank backup. Don’t wait to fix these issues as they can lead to costly repairs.
Unpleasant Colors or Stains
Unpleasant colors or stains on your walls, floors, or ceilings can be a sign of a septic tank backup. Don’t ignore these signs as they can be a sign of a more serious issue.
Unusual Noises
Unusual noises coming from your septic system can be a sign of a backup. Don’t ignore these sounds as they can be a sign of a more serious issue.

Septic Tank Backup Water Removal Cost in Medway, MA
The cost of septic tank backup water removal services can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Prices start at around $500 and can go up to $2,500 or more, depending on the extent of the damage. Our team will provide a free estimate after assessing the damage and developing a plan to restore your home.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the amount of water to be extracted.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$300 – $1,500 | The size of the affected area and the level of moisture to be removed. |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$200 – $1,000 | The size of the affected area and the level of contamination. |
| Structural Repair and Restoration | $1,000 – $5,000 | The extent of the damage and the materials needed for repair. |

Common Questions About Septic Tank Backup Water Removal
Q: What causes a septic tank backup?
A: Septic tank backups can be caused by a variety of factors, including clogs, overflows, and poor maintenance. Our team can help identify the source of the issue and provide a solution to prevent future backups.
Q: Is septic tank backup water removal covered by insurance?
A: It depends on your insurance policy. Check your policy to see if you’re covered for septic tank backup water removal services.
Q: How long does septic tank backup water removal take?
A: The length of time it takes to complete septic tank backup water removal services depends on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our team will provide a timeline for the job and work to complete it as quickly as possible.
Q: Is septic tank backup water removal a health risk?
A: Yes, septic tank backups can pose a health risk due to the presence of bacteria, viruses, and other contaminants. Our team takes every precaution to ensure the job is done safely and effectively.
Q: Can I prevent septic tank backups?
A: Yes, regular maintenance and inspections can help prevent septic tank backups. Our team can provide a maintenance plan to help keep your septic system running smoothly.
